Azerbaijan`s economic potential promoted in Venice

The Italian city of Venice has hosted an international conference aimed at promoting the economic opportunities of Azerbaijan. It was co-organized by Veneto Promozione company, Veneto Regional Government and Union of Italian Chambers of Commerce.

Speaking at the event, Azerbaijani ambassador to Italy Mammad Ahmadzade provided an insight into Azerbaijan’s economic potential, economic reforms, opportunities for regional projects, as well as Azerbaijan-Italy economic cooperation.

Other speakers included Diego Vecchiato, Director of the Department of International Relations of the Veneto Regional Government, Aldo Ferrari, director of the Caucasus-Central Asia program at the Milan Institute for International Political Studies, Luigi D'Aprea, Head of ICE - Italian Trade Promotion Agency Baku Office.

In Venice, ambassador Ahmadzade also met with mayor of Venice Luigi Brugnaro and perfect Domenico Cuttaia, and visited the office of the President of the Veneto region and Ca' Foscari University.
